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ín?

The cheapest way to get from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ín is to line 154 bus which costs $1.41 - $2.07 and takes 8 min.

What is the fastest way to get from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ín?

The fastest way to get from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ín is to taxi which takes 4 min and costs $7.61 - $9.78 .

Is there a direct bus between Fuencarral and Madrid Chamartín?

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Ntra.Sra.Valverde-Isla Sumatra and arriving at Est.Chamartín.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 8 min.

Is there a direct train between Fuencarral and Madrid Chamartín?

Yes, there is a direct train departing from Fuencarral and arriving at Estación de metro de Chamartín.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 5 min.

How far is it from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ín?

The distance between Fuencarral and Madrid Chamartín is 3 km.

How do I travel from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ín without a car?

The best way to get from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ín without a car is to line 10 subway which takes 5 min and costs $1.41 - $2.07 .

How long does it take to get from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ín?

The line 10 subway from Fuencarral to Estación de metro de Chamartín takes 5 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.

Where do I catch the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ín bus from?

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ín bus services, operated by Consorcio de Transportes de Madrid, depart from Ntra.Sra.Valverde-Isla Sumatra station.

Where do I catch the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ín train from?

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ín train services, operated by Metro de Madrid, depart from Fuencarral station.

Train or bus from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ín?

The best way to get from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ín is to line 154 bus which takes 8 min and costs $1.41 - $2.07 . Alternatively, you can train, which costs $1.52 - $2.07 and takes 6 min.

Where does the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ín bus arrive?

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ín bus services, operated by Consorcio de Transportes de Madrid, arrive at Est.Chamartín station.

Where does the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ín train arrive?

Fuencarral to Madrid Chamartín train services, operated by Metro de Madrid, arrive at Estación de metro de Chamartín station.
